2012-01733 The People, etc., respondent, v Dean Martin, appellant. (Ind. No. 10-01047)
| D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ION |
Motion by the appellant pro se to relieve counsel assigned to prosecute an appeal from a judgment of the County Court, Westchester County, rendered January 24, 2012, for the assignment of new counsel, to be provided with the transcripts of the proceedings, and to enlarge the time to serve and file a reply brief.
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in opposition thereto, it is
ORDERED that the motion is denied.
DILLON, J.P., DICKERSON, COHEN and DUFFY, JJ., concur.
